Hausa Baby Names
The Hausa people of Northern Nigeria have a naming tradition deeply influenced by Islamic culture. Many Hausa names are derived from Arabic and carry meanings related to faith, strength, and virtue. Naming ceremonies (suna) are typically held on the seventh day after birth.
